The ecnomic gap between urban and rural areas comtinues to expand with the rapid development of economy and the influnces of other factors. After we joined WTO,the competitions focusing on comprehensive economic strength among all the countries is increasing .The government is awaring the importance of economic development and strives to take measures to encourage and improve the development of rural economy. With the development of society and the enhancement of people's living standards,people's demand is showing a diversity of characteristics. A unified provision of public goods in different regions may not be able to meet the people's needs,so the provision of small-scale public items by farmers themselves is not a bad choice. It can reflect the needs of rural cooperative groups directly and avoid government and market to a certain extent. It is undeniable that this model may fail in practice because the existence of "free riders",which is the focus that we concern with the the provision of public goods by farmers themselves. The analysis of the case concerning the provision of public goods by farmers themselves has important significance to our theoretic and practical research about the provision of public goods.In this paper we analyze the collective action launched by the villagers of Liujiahe in Linqu, which is based on the public interest theory, collective action theory,motivation theory and social capital mobilization theory and other related theories. This article is divided into four parts.The first part is to introduce the road-construction event in Liujiahe through the perspective of public interest theory; the second part is to discuss why does the road-construction event happen, which is also the problem of power mechanism;the third part is to discuss how does the road-construction event go to success ,which is also the problem of mobilization mechanism;the last part. At last,we mention that through the community's own efforts to provide public goods is a good choice .It is understood and known by more and more people.
